You need to download the PK2CMD software from the Microchip website (http://ww1.microchip.com/downloads/en/DeviceDoc/PK2CMDv1-20.zip), and extract the contents of the zip file to the programmers folder (usually C:\Program Files\Great Cow Graphical BASIC\programmers). If it still doesn't work, check that you've got Microsoft .NET Framework 2.0 installed.
